What is a golf ball stencil tool?

This simple tool encases your golf ball to make drawing neat and straight lines a cinch. You can even draw a line around the entire circumference of the golf ball without adjusting or repositioning the stencil.

BEST CUSTOM GOLF BALL STAMPS AND STENCILS

Remember when identifying your golf ball was as simple as proclaiming the model and number before teeing off?

Tin Cup

With over 150 pre-set designs to choose from, you’re basically guaranteed to find a ball-marking stencil that suits your personality, but if not, no worries — the company also offers a custom option, where you can have your initials, logo or other design specially made.

My Ball Stamp

Young golfers — heck, even old ones — will relish the opportunity to personalize their golf balls with this easy-to-use, customizable ball-marking stamp. It’s both self-inking and quick-dry, and presses easily onto a golf ball to leave a personal mark. Plus, it lasts for up to 1,500 uses.

Golf Dotz

These easily-transferable ball markings don’t require the use of pens, stencils or ink. Instead, they apply like a sticker, and adhere seamlessly to the ball’s surface like a tattoo, without affecting roll or ball flight.

Stamp Your Balls

This simple stamper was the brainchild of the company founder who once played the wrong ball and doesn’t want any golfer to ever suffer the same fate. You can choose from over 150 stock/basic designs, or you can opt to create your own.

Golf Ball Alignment Tool

This simple tool encases your golf ball to make drawing neat and straight lines a cinch. You can even draw a line around the entire circumference of the golf ball without adjusting or repositioning the stencil.

Technasonic Check-Go Pro Sweet Spot Electronic Golf Ball Liner

This product promises to not only help you make a straight line on your golf ball, but also to use “physics spins” to locate each ball’s balanced equator and sweet spot within 30 seconds. After you’ve found it, you can use the built-in alignment cup to mark your ball.

Step 4: Creating a Control System

You will need an arduino Uno or similar to control everything. Now that you know what parts are going to move on your project you can decide what motors and sensors to use. For my project I needed two servo motors. One motor was small to fit inside of the ball dispenser, the other servo was a large servo to spin the whole dispenser.
